A neuter is about a 15 minute procedure (actually probably less) and the cats require minimum sedation for it. I have never provided any special after-care other than trying to keep them from running wild. They rarely show any discomfort and I have never seen a neuter slow down a cat.

My vet used isoflurane on all my boys' neuters. Easy anesthesia to administer and recovery is lightening quick. During a routine neuter, no stitches are necessary; collar shouldn't be necessary. You'll be surprised at how quickly the cats recover with little to no indication of discomfort.
